Physical hazard · Flammable liquids
H226 — Flammable liquid and vapour
Physical hazard statements describe what the substance itself can do — explode, ignite, react, corrode metal. 129 substances with a harmonised EU classification carry this code.
01 · Wording
What H226 says
Flammable liquid and vapour.
CLP Annex III · Physical hazards
Flammable liquids GHS chapter 2.6
Category 3 · pictogram GHS02 (flame) · signal word Warning
Unchanged since 2009.
Present in every UN GHS edition from Rev.3 (2009) to Rev.11 (2025), with the same wording throughout.

02 · Languages
H226 in the 24 official EU languages
A label put on the market in an EU country must carry the wording of that country's own language version of CLP — not a translation of the English one. These 24 lines are quoted from the consolidated regulation, Annex III, and are the text to print.

Source: CELEX:02008R1272-20260501, Annex III. © European Union, https://eur-lex.europa.eu — only the electronic Official Journal of the European Union is authentic. Irish is one of the 24 official languages and its H and P texts are printed inside the multilingual Annex tables, but no consolidated CLP has ever been published in Irish — which is why an Irish-primary label cannot be built here.
03 · Legal status
Where H226 is current
GHS is a United Nations model text, revised every two years, and each jurisdiction adopts a revision on its own timetable. A code can be legally current in one system and deleted in another — that is normal, not an error.
